Meanwhile in Badung concentrate rabbies, in Denpasar suspect bird flu rose again. Annie Rai, 56, the resident ofPulau Ayu No.19 Denpasar it was suspected suffered bird flu. Yesterday afternoon struck 12,15 wita, he was forced to be run off with to RS Sanglah and underwent the maintenance of the isolation in the special ward tropic Nusa Indah RS Sanglah the room of the number 4.
Annie that could complain with the hot body was accompanied by the cough and pilek this was mentioned suffered bird flu. This assumption the reason immediately after being sick, near his house was found by the chicken died that was expected positive bird flu.
The secretary of the team of the control doctor of the bird flu patient of RS Sanglah, Dr Ken Wirasandi that it was confirmed the Balinese Radar the afternoon yesterday then confirmed that his side received the female patient who could be suspected by bird flu.

"We could receive information from the RS side private enterprise that they suspected the existence" of the "patient that indicated to the side of flu of burung,"jelas Ken."
Only results of the inspection were yesterday stated by the negative. However appropriate protap and the provisions of the handling of the patient who was suspected by bird flu, of Ken claimed not want to robbed. Annie that came to RS Sanglah at once underwent the isolation in the ward of Nusa Indah. By the team, the patient Anni then at once underwent the clinical inspection. The blood test, rapites, lakosit.
Results? Still according to Ken, results of the negative. Mentioned by him, the level of leucocyte pasin still in the normal stage namely 5300. Likewise with investigation from the patient's residence, Ken mentioned was not found by the existence of the clinical story that directed flu burung. (pre/fer)
